Abstract

A focal-plane shutter for a camera is provided with two blade chambers into which a space between two base plates is partitioned by an intermediate plate having an aperture for exposure. A shutter blade group placed in each of the blade chambers is constructed with a plurality of arms whose ends are pivotally mounted to one of the two base plates on the side of the aperture and at least one blade pivotally supported by the arms through individual joint shanks so that working paths of the joint shanks does not run inside the apertures. A wall is provided on at least one of the two base plates so as to project toward the blade chamber side, along the edge of the aperture, and has an inclined face directed toward the aperture of an opposite base plate.
